Bacaro: Venetian-Inspired Small Plates in Liverpool’s Castle Street

4.7 (1765)

Experience vibrant Venetian small plates and authentic Italian flavors in the stylish heart of Liverpool’s Castle Street.

Bacaro is a stylish Italian restaurant located at 47 Castle Street in Liverpool, offering a vibrant menu of Venetian small plates, including pizzettes, pastas, and meat and fish dishes. Known for its warm atmosphere, attentive service, and innovative flavors, Bacaro provides a social dining experience with dishes designed for sharing. Open daily from noon to late evening, it caters to diverse dietary preferences with vegetarian and vegan options.

Getting There

  • Public Transport

    Take Liverpool’s city bus services to the Castle Street stop, approximately a 5-10 minute ride from Liverpool Lime Street Station. Buses run frequently with tickets costing around £2-£3. The restaurant is a short walk from the stop.

  • Taxi or Rideshare

    A taxi or rideshare from Liverpool Lime Street Station to Bacaro takes about 5 minutes, depending on traffic, with fares typically between £5-£8. This is a convenient option for groups or those with luggage.

  • Walking

    From Liverpool Lime Street Station, a 15-minute walk along busy city streets will bring you to Bacaro. The route is flat and accessible, suitable for most travelers.

Discover more about Bacaro

A Mediterranean Gem in Liverpool’s Heart

Nestled on Castle Street, Bacaro brings a slice of Venetian dining culture to Liverpool. The restaurant’s name, meaning a Venetian wine bar, reflects its focus on small plates or cichetti, encouraging a communal and leisurely meal experience. Its location in a vibrant part of the city adds to its appeal, making it a favored spot for locals and visitors seeking authentic Italian flavors in a relaxed yet elegant setting.

Eclectic Menu with a Focus on Small Plates

Bacaro’s menu is a celebration of Mediterranean flavors, particularly Italian, with a variety of small dishes designed to be shared. Highlights include crispy pizzettes with traditional and inventive toppings such as pepperoni nduja with hot honey, slow-cooked harissa lamb, and blue cheese with caramelized onion. The menu also features pastas like the lemony casarecce with peas and thyme butter, and standout meat dishes such as the buttermilk chicken Milanese topped with parmesan and nduja sausage. Vegetarian and vegan options are thoughtfully included, ensuring a broad appeal.

Atmosphere and Interior

The interior of Bacaro is stylish without extravagance, featuring soft mood lighting, wooden paneling, and intimate booths. The ambiance is lively and inviting, enhanced by a well-stocked Campari bar that complements the Mediterranean theme. The setting is perfect for a casual dinner with friends, a date night, or a festive gathering, with a buzz that reflects the quality and passion behind the food and drink.

Service and Dining Experience

Bacaro offers attentive and friendly service, with staff knowledgeable about the menu and happy to recommend dishes or drinks. The dining style is informal; dishes arrive as they are prepared rather than in courses, encouraging a relaxed pace and the opportunity to savor a variety of flavors. This approach suits those who enjoy sharing and sampling multiple small plates.

Drinks and Pairings

The drink selection at Bacaro complements the food perfectly, with an emphasis on Italian wines and classic Mediterranean cocktails like the Aperol Spritz. The wine list is praised for its quality and range, enhancing the overall dining experience. Guests often highlight the well-mixed cocktails and the convivial atmosphere at the bar area.
